Quick-service restaurants struggle with slow drive-thru and lobby wait times, back-of-house inefficiency, and loss/security issues that hurt guest satisfaction and revenue.
Hellometer offers camera-based, AI-powered products (Drive-Thru Timer, Lobby Timer, Loss Prevention, Kitchen Monitoring) that measure and analyze restaurant operations in real time.
Cites measured results (47 seconds faster wait times, roughly 1% revenue increase per 7 seconds saved, about $30k/year for some customers), setup as simple as installing a camera, and a stated integration with Loop for turning camera footage into delivery-dispute evidence.
Founded by Alexander Popper, Hellometer is a Y Combinator company backed by investors including Intel Ignite.
